Pair Trading with Bank Of and Jupiter Fund

The main advantage of trading using opposite Bank Of and Jupiter Fund posit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Bank Of position performs unexpectedly, Jupiter Fund can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Jupiter Fund will offset losses from the drop in Jupiter Fund's long position.
The idea behind The Bank of and Jupiter Fund Management p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
